I noticed the problem a day ago while sitting in highway traffic. As I start to accelerate, there is a moderate amount of groaning sounds coming from the right of the car. I can't tell whether it's coming from the front or rear, but from the driver's seat it's emanating from the right.

It seems to be making noise as the tires start to turn (Not when I am making a left or right turn, but as the tires start to turn from a stop).

Also, this morning on the highway the same groaning sounds can be heard after I lift off the gas and start to coast. When I apply any amount of pressure to the gas pedal, the groaning sounds become slightly quieter.

First you need to find out if the groaning is coming from the front or back- a passanger is most helpful for this.

Check your balljoints, wheel bearings, and just your suspension in general. Take your front tire off and check for worn bushings, grease on your supports or on the outside of various fittings, etc. etc...
